# Service Accounts: String Extraction

The `extract-i18n` script pulls translatable strings from all Bramblewick repos and pushes them to the Glossa service. It runs under the `i18n-extractor` service account. Do not run it under your personal account; Glossa rate-limits individual users aggressively. The account has write access to the staging catalog only. Set the token in your shell before invoking the script. The current staging token is below.

API key for kahap-kafog: zpat15_6qzxZ7YR8aDwjmp

### Onboarding: Meet Twigreaper

Twigreaper is our stale-branch cleanup bot. It scans every repository nightly, flags branches idle for more than 120 days, and deletes them after a two-week grace window. Support staff can pause deletions, restore a branch within 30 days, or exempt a repository entirely. All actions are logged to the Fernhollow audit stream. Restoring a deleted branch requires the support vault's recovery passphrase, which is listed immediately below for trained staff.

strongbox words: drudor-tamdor-aldius-eliir-holir-praox-casax-norax-norael-zormir-weniel-beldor-casix

## Break-glass: Wobblesocket reconnect bug

If Fernpost clients get stuck in the reconnect loop (you'll see endless 4009 closes), normal restarts won't help — the session cache is poisoned. Break-glass access to the Quillhaven cache flusher is the only fix at 3 a.m. Grab it, flush, and log it in the incident channel. The break-glass recovery passphrase is below.

strongbox words: druath-quenael

# Ticket-pricing experiment: FARESPLIT-7 (Gullwing client setup).
# Routes 12% of checkout traffic to the variant pricer in the
# Drossmere cluster. Experiment ends after the sync decides on
# rollout; do not extend the cohort without sign-off.
# Client retries twice, then falls back to static pricing.
# For the sync demo, the client connects to the variant pricer
# using the key that follows.

app token of tagep-kawep = vxb3-c6d